- Breaker Box Replacement and New Panel Installation — Aging panels pose real electrical dangers and often fail to handle today's electrical loads. We upgrade updated breaker boxes that satisfy current code requirements and give your home the capacity it demands.
- Full House Rewiring Services — Houses wired before the 1970s and 1980s may still have outdated two-wire systems that no longer meets safety standards. Our full-property wiring work removes and replaces old wiring with current copper wiring.
- Outlet Addition and Replacement — If you're looking for extra plug-in points in a garage, we place tamper-resistant receptacles right where you need them.
- Lighting Installation and Fixture Wiring — From LED recessed lighting to security lighting, our team manages the full electrical installation so your fixtures function properly and reliably.
- Adding Dedicated Circuits for Appliances — Power-hungry devices like HVAC systems need their own separate wiring runs to work without overloading the panel. We set up individual circuits from the panel outward.
- Electric Vehicle Charging Station Setup — As electric vehicles become more common, owning a Level 2 charger makes a lot of sense. Our team sets up EV charging equipment that charge faster standard three-prong plugs.
- Ceiling Fan Wiring and Installation — Installing a ceiling fan involves more than just mounting hardware. Correct wiring makes certain the fan runs quietly and doesn't become a hazard.
- Interconnected Smoke and CO Alarm Setup — Wired smoke and CO detectors provide more reliable protection versus battery-only models. We install code-compliant detector networks throughout the entire structure.

Is a service upgrade the same thing as a panel replacement?
Upgrading your panel typically refers to installing a larger or newer panel with a newer unit while maintaining the existing utility service connection. Upgrading your service means upgrading the line from the utility to your home, typically involving utility coordination. Some projects involve both components.

How do I know if my home needs a wiring upgrade?
Common indicators point to that your home could benefit from updated electrical installation. Look out for breakers that fail repeatedly, flickering lights, warm or discolored outlet covers, no GFCI protection in get more info wet areas, and a panel with fewer than 200 amps.
